Bel Fuse (NASDAQ:BELFA -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, July 24th. The scientific and technical instruments company reported $1.58 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.15 by $0.43. Bel Fuse had a return on equity of 18.33% and a net margin of 8.59%. The business had revenue of $168.30 million for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$149.60 million.

Bel Fuse Company Profile

Bel Fuse Inc designs, manufactures, markets, and sells products that power, protect, and connect electronic circuits. The company's products are used in the networking, telecommunications, computing, general industrial, high-speed data transmission, military, commercial aerospace, transportation, and e-Mobility industries.
